Overview
St. Luke’s Health System is actively seeking a Board-Certified or Board-Eligible physician in Family Medicine or Emergency Medicine for a leadership role at our Urgent Care clinic in Twin Falls, Idaho. As the Urgent Care Site Medical Director, you will join a skilled, team-oriented group of providers and play a key role in delivering community care. This full-time (1.0 FTE) position combines clinical practice with leadership responsibilities, allowing you to influence the growth and operations of our clinic.
Responsibilities:
1. Provide hands-on clinical care in a fast-paced, well-supported urgent care setting.
2. Oversee and support a team of Advanced Practice Providers.
3. Collaborate with the System Medical Director on strategic and operational improvements.
4. Allocate 5–8 hours/month for billable administrative tasks.
Clinic Snapshot:
* Open 7 days a week: Weekdays 7 AM–10 PM, Weekends 9 AM–10 PM.
* Treat pediatric and adult patients for urgent, non-emergency conditions such as lacerations, colds/flu, fractures, and minor injuries.
* Fully equipped with on-site lab and imaging services.
* Supported by a collaborative care team including RNs, CMAs, and CNAs.
